Despite yesterday’s loss, Seattle is still playing good baseball.
After going 12-17 in April, the Mariners are 16-10 in May with a +30 run differential.
They’ve won two consecutive games behind dominant starting performances from today’s pitcher, Logan Gilbert.
Gilbert has been an above-average pitcher all season, but his peripherals show he’s elite.
He boasts a 2.89 expected ERA and 25.3% strikeout minus walk rate.
Gilbert is leading the league in extension, forcing chases and allowing few free passes.
Everything is working for him.

Yankees starting pitcher Nestor Cortes is due for positive regression (5.30 ERA, 3.69 expected ERA), but he’s still a tier below Gilbert in my betting power ratings.
Also, Seattle has a higher wRC+ against left-handed pitching than New York has against right-handed pitching during May – i.e., Cortes will have a tougher opponent than Gilbert today.
And to my surprise, the Mariners have the best bullpen in baseball over the past month.
During this stretch, Seattle leads the league in reliever expected FIP and strikeout minus walk rate while ranking second in reliever ERA.
The M’s have gotten monster contributions from Trevor Gott (1.82 ERA), Tayler Saucedo (0.82 ERA), Justin Topa (3.48 ERA), and Paul Sewald (3.08 ERA, 11 saves).
It’s also worth mentioning that both bullpens are fully rested after Monday’s blowout, so there are no usage problems here.
Tuesday’s a great spot for the Mariners to bounce back behind Gilbert and their dominant relief core.
